Falmouth police introduce new K‑9s, ask Select Board to accept donations
Summary
Chief Jeff Lori introduced two working K‑9s and additional dogs planned for the department, including an explosives dog, a narcotics/dual purpose dog, a patrol dog and a comfort community dog. Chief Lori asked the board to accept donations and allow a foundation to support the program outside the operating budget.
